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4379 65582738877 2958 988 16822266
846229 22670 79
846229 22670 79
867134 34656394 98215594
All about undefined
Interested in learning more?
846229 22670 79
867134 34656394 98215594
See more
8722695 2512850 630576
093546 162 375 58 281648
See more
413 858061034
13964 280917050 275
See more